How to watch the 2026 Formula 1 Spanish Grand Prix
08 September 2026Formula 1 makes history this week as the championship heads to Madrid, with the Spanish Grand Prix moving to a brand-new home at the Madring circuit from 11-13 September.
For UK fans following from home, there are several ways to catch every session of this landmark weekend.
Here's everything you need to know about watching the 2026 Spanish Grand Prix on UK TV.
Where to watch the Spanish Grand Prix 2026
UK fans have two reliable routes to watching every session live from the new Madring circuit.
Sky Sports F1
Every practice session, Qualifying and the Spanish Grand Prix itself will be shown live on Sky Sports F1, the UK's dedicated home of Formula 1.
A Sky TV subscription with Sky Sports added unlocks the whole weekend, along with pre- and post-session analysis, paddock interviews and build-up throughout.
NOW
Don't have a Sky contract? NOW carries identical live coverage of the Spanish Grand Prix without one.
NOW's Sports membership unlocks every Sky Sports channel, Sky Sports F1 included, while a single day pass works well if Madrid is the only round you're planning to watch live.
Is the Spanish Grand Prix on Channel 4?
No, as with every round bar the British Grand Prix, Channel 4 does not carry the Spanish Grand Prix live. Sky holds exclusive UK live rights to the rest of the season, and Channel 4's free-to-air deal covers highlights only for every other race, including this one.
Those highlights of Qualifying and the race will still air free on Channel 4 and its streaming platforms, typically later the same day.
F1 TV Pro won't help UK viewers watch live either: its race broadcasts are geo-blocked here because of Sky's exclusivity, though the service can still be used to catch up afterwards.
What time is the 2026 Spanish Grand Prix?
The Spanish Grand Prix gets underway on Sunday, 13 September, with lights out at 14:00 UK time (15:00 local time in Madrid). Here's the full session schedule for the weekend.
Date | UK Time | Local Time | Session |
Friday, 11 September | 12:30 | 13:30 | Free Practice 1 |
Friday, 11 September | 16:00 | 17:00 | Free Practice 2 |
Saturday, 12 September | 11:30 | 12:30 | Free Practice 3 |
Saturday, 12 September | 15:00 | 16:00 | Qualifying |
Sunday, 13 September | 14:00 | 15:00 | Spanish Grand Prix |
All UK times are BST; local time in Madrid (CEST) is one hour ahead. Check F1.com or the F1 app for any late schedule changes.
